Hunsrik

Etymology

From Old High German *pīlari, northern variant of phīlari, from Vulgar Latin pīlāre. Cognate with German Pfeiler, Dutch pijler.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ˈpʰaɪ̯lɐ/

Noun

Peiler m (plural Peiler)

  1. pillar

Luxembourgish

Etymology

From Old High German *pīlari, northern variant of phīlari, from Vulgar Latin pīlāre. Cognate with German Pfeiler, Dutch pijler.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ˈpai̯ler/, [ˈpɑɪ̯.lɐ]

Noun

Peiler m (plural Peiler)

  1. pillar
